Dr. Cash Casey is an electrophysiologist at Midwest Cardiovascular Institute in Elmhurst.
Dr. Casey attended Northwestern University for his bachelor’s degree and then attended University of Illinois for his Doctorate of Medicine. His internship, medical residency, fellowships in cardiology and cardiac electrophysiology were all completed at University of Chicago Hospital.
Dr. Casey is board-certified in internal medicine, cardiology, and clinical cardiac electrophysiology. He has served as a principal investigator and sub-investigator for research trials in electrophysiology. He has also contributed to a number of publications and gives frequent educational lectures, focusing on electrophysiology.
Dr. Casey is the director of the electrophysiology (EP) lab at Elmhurst Hospital. He also is the founder and director of the Atrial Fibrillation Clinic at the Elmhurst Center for Health. Dr. Casey’s practice encompasses all of electrophysiology including diagnosis and treatment of palpitations, fainting, atrial fibrillation, atrial flutter, supraventricular tachycardia, ventricular tachycardia, PVCs, heart failure and cardiac rhythm device management. He performs many procedures including cardiac radiofrequency ablation, cryoablation, pacemakers, biventricular pacing, defibrillator (ICD) implant, very low x-ray procedures and Watchman implants.
